Overview
- The PP of Andalusia opened its XVII congress in Seville to renew Juanma Moreno’s leadership with a high‑visibility, entertainment‑styled event under the slogan “Siempre Andalucía.”
- Leaders highlighted moderation, municipal focus and unity, with Antonio Repullo’s management report approved unanimously and prominent appearances from provincial chiefs and national figures.
- The congress coincides with eight protests called for Sunday over strains in public healthcare, with CCOO, UGT and Mareas Blancas pressing ahead as some professional unions step back.
- In Valencia, following Carlos Mazón’s resignation, PP and Vox held a first contact on Friday, and Vox insisted the PP first name its nominee for president before any policy talks, with Mazón remaining in office in functions and a November 19 cutoff in place.
- Prime Minister Pedro Sánchez urged regional elections in the Valencian Community, citing concern over climate policy and criticizing a potential PP–Vox pact as climate denialism.
